      Since 2024, China's waterway transportation industry has shown a sustained and rapid growth trend, whether it is in the coastal or inland river, whether it is domestic trade or foreign trade, waterway cargo transport has shown a positive growth trend. According to official data, from January to the end of May 2024, the total volume of waterway freight has successfully completed 3.86 billion tons nationwide, an increase of 7 percent compared with the same period last year, showing strong market demand and transportation vitality.

      At the same time, container throughput at China's major ports is also showing encouraging growth. According to statistics, in the first five months alone, the container throughput of the port has exceeded 130 million TEU, with a year-on-year growth rate of 8.8%, which not only highlights the prosperity of China's foreign trade, but also highlights the important position of the port as a logistics hub.

      The development and application of Chinese ports in the field of automation technology has reached the international leading level. In recent years, China's ports have continuously promoted automation and intelligent transformation, and achieved remarkable results. In the first half of 2024, Chinese ports added seven new large automated terminals, which not only improve the efficiency of port operations, but also reduce labor costs, further enhancing the competitiveness of Chinese ports. At present, the number of automated terminals built or under construction in China continues to rank first in the world, which indicates that China has taken the global lead in the field of port automation technology.

      China has also made remarkable progress in the informatization and intellectualization of waterway transportation. The waterway mileage covered by the national electronic waterway map has exceeded 5,700 kilometers, which not only reflects China's achievements in waterway informatization construction, but also provides a strong guarantee for the safe navigation of ships.
